@opentui/keymap@0.3.2 was installed but unused (the spec said we'd use it). Wire it natively: createDefaultOpenTuiKeymap(renderer) + <KeymapProvider> at the render root, and a useCloseLayer(target,onClose) helper that registers a focus-within Esc/Ctrl+C → close layer. Migrated the close handling of sessionSwitcher, picker, approvalPrompt (close-only), confirmPrompt (y/n via confirm/cancel commands), and pager + agentsDashboard (close via keymap; scroll/select stay raw — not cleanly focus-gated). Overlays gain a root ref + focus-on-mount so the focus-within layer activates. q-close re-added to pager/dashboard (footer advertises it). Composer history/refocus + masked prompt + the Ctrl+C quit machine stay raw by design (need the in-flight keystroke / careful state). Test harness gains a withKeymap() wrapper so view tests mount under a provider. 91 pass; live-verified /sessions + /tools Esc-close and composer focus recovery after.
